Steven Summerhays Named CCHA Rookie Of The Week

Feb. 21, 2011

Notre Dame, Ind. – Freshman goaltender Steven Summerhays (Anchorage, Alaska) has been named the CCHA rookie of the week for his play in Notre Dame’s weekend sweep at Ferris State on Feb. 18-19. This marks the ninth week this season that a Notre Dame player has been named the conference rookie of the week.

Summerhays, who has a personal three-game unbeaten streak (2-0-1) dating back to Jan. 29, stopped a career-best 29 shots in the 5-2 Irish win at Ferris State on Feb. 19. Both goals that the freshman goaltender surrendered came on Bulldog power-play chances.

The win improved Summerhays to 5-2-1 on the season with a 3.01 goals-against average and a .858 save percentage. In his three-game unbeaten streak that covers his last three starts, the 6-0, 193-pound goaltender has surrendered just five goals for a 1.62 goals-against average and has stopped 55-of-60 shots for a .917 save percentage.

A product of the United States Hockey League (USHL) and the Green Bay Gamblers, Summerhays joins forwards T.J. Tynan (Orland Park, Ill.), who has been selected four times, Anders Lee (Edina, Minn.), a three-time selection and Mike Voran (Livonia, Mich.) as Notre Dame players to take CCHA rookie of the week honors.

Notre Dame has now won four straight games and has a seven-game unbeaten streak (5-0-2), dating back to Jan. 22. Overall, the Irish are 20-9-5 and go into the final week of the CCHA regular season in first place with a 17-6-3-2 record, good for 56 points and a one-point lead on Michigan.

The Irish go into the week ranked eighth in both the USA Today/American Hockey magazine and the USCHO.com polls.
